AIRPORT "TUNNEL" CONTRACTOR ABANDONS PROJECT

Within the next fortnight, the Spanish company, OHL, contracted by Govt to construct the airport 'tunnel', will have quit the construction site - taking with it a huge chunk of the £30 million which the Government was to spend on this part of the white elephant airport development - according to sources close to No 6. That's how much of taxpayers' cash is being squandered  on some of the excavation work.

It is not yet clear why the contractor will not continue as there  are different versions as to the reason. One suggests that OHL could no longer put up with an individual known to  meddle in all things great and small.

But surely this cannot be so.
The project has been on hold since work ceased last December.  The reason given at the time was that the contractor had encountered underlying obstacles that needed to be tackled in order to continue with the work. As a result the cost of the project  rose well above  the initial sum. On this issue the Govt has not been forthcoming and ambiguity has been the order of the day.

The contractor, however, returned  to the site some weeks ago, though little work appears to have been carried out; and it became evident last week that the company was about to pull out.

However, it appears that a local company, JBS, has taken over from OHL. and is to continue the work - an undertaking that is already well behind schedule.

Since there is a completion deadline in place, to meet this a round-the-clock working arrangement will have to be followed.
